The Nonprofit Ecosystem in North Hollywood

North Hollywood is home to 220 nonprofit organizations. In aggregate, these organizations account for $592m in revenue and employ 3k individuals.

Golden Years Senior Apartments Inc

North Hollywood, CA

Assets: $6m

Revenue: $989k

MISSION:

THE NOT FOR PROFIT CORPORATION, ORGANIZED UNDER THE NOT FOR PROFIT STATUTES OF THE STATE OF CALIFORNIA AND KNOWN AS THE GOLDEN YEARS SENIOR APARTMENTS, INC., WAS FORMED FOR THE PURPOSE OF OPERATING A 91 HOUSING UNIT FOR LOW INCOME ELDERLY PERSONS IN NORTH HOLLYWOOD, CALIFORNIA. THE CORPORATION OPERATES PURSUANT TO SECTION 202 OF THE NATIONAL HOUSING ACT, AS AMENDED. THE CORPORATION HAS ENTERED INTO AND IS GOVERNED BY A REGULATORY AGREEMENT WITH THE U.S. DEPARTMENT OF HOUSING AND URBAN DEVELOPMENT (HUD). THE PROJECT, THROUGH A PROJECT RENTAL ASSISTANCE CONTRACT (PRAC) WITH HUD, PROVIDES SUBSIDIES SAFE, ADEQUATE HOUSING FACILITY TO ELIGIBLE TENANTS.

Camp Del Corazon

North Hollywood, CA

Assets: $2m

Revenue: $877k

MISSION:

MISSION: CAMP DEL CORAZON PROVIDES YEAR-ROUND EXPERIENTIAL AND EDUCATIONAL OPPORTUNITIES FOR CHILDREN, YOUNG ADULTS, AND FAMILIES FACED WITH THE CHALLENGES OF GROWING UP AND LIVING WITH HEART DISEASE. OUR PRIMARY PROGRAM IS A RESIDENTIAL SUMMER CAMP EXPERIENCE FOR CHILDREN AGES 7 TO 17. WE ALSO PROVIDE A VIRTUAL FORMAT CAMP FOR CHILDREN IN THE HOSPITAL OR WHO ARE OTHERWISE UNCABLE TO ATTEND SUMMER CAMP IN-PERSON. WE HAVE OUR P.A.C.E. PROGRAM FOR YOUNG ADULTS WITH HEART DISEASE AGES 18 TO 25, WHICH CONSISTS OF WEEKEND RETREATS WITH PEERS AND MENTORS TO ADDRESS THE ISSUES OF LIVING AS AN ADULT WITH CONGENITAL HEART DISEASE. LASTLY, WE HOST THE HAPPY HEART FESTIVAL, AN ANNUAL EDUCATIONAL SYMPOSIUM FOR FAMILIES AFFECTED BY CHD. ALL OF CAMP DEL CORAZON'S PROGRAMS ARE FREE-OF-CHARGE.
